The story
Set in a stately home on the outskirts of New York, The Balusters follows the return of prodigal siblings for a milestone family celebration. Old wounds resurface as the past collides with the present, forcing each character to confront truths they’d rather keep hidden. With secrets threatening to topple the family’s carefully constructed façade, the night spirals toward a revelation no one sees coming. Will the ties that bind hold, or will everything come crashing down?
